Ecosyste.ms: Awesome

An open API service indexing awesome lists of open source software.

Awesome Lists | Featured Topics | Projects

https://github.com/fsciuti/awesome-speaker

A curated list of awesome resource for public speakers, trainers and so on!
https://github.com/fsciuti/awesome-speaker

List: awesome-speaker

presentation-slides public-speaking public-speech slides talks

Last synced: 4 days ago
JSON representation

A curated list of awesome resource for public speakers, trainers and so on!

Awesome Lists containing this project

README

        

# Awesome Speaker
[![Awesome](https://cdn.rawgit.com/sindresorhus/awesome/d7305f38d29fed78fa85652e3a63e154dd8e8829/media/badge.svg)](https://github.com/sindresorhus/awesome#readme) [![CC BY 4.0][cc-by-shield]][cc-by]
> A curated list of awesome resources for public speakers, trainers and so on!
[View as github page](https://fsciuti.github.io/awesome-speaker)

## Table of Contents
- [Awesome Speaker](#awesome-speaker)
- [Presentation Editors](#presentation-editors)
- [Source Code Tools](#source-code-tools)
- [Other Tools](#other-tools)
- [Platforms](#platforms)
- [Sharing Platforms](#sharing-platforms)
- [Learning Platforms](#learning-platforms)
- [Streaming and Webinar Platform](#streaming-and-webinar-platform)
- [Blogs and Tutorials](#blogs-and-tutorials)
- [Communities](#communities)

## Presentation Editors
*Online Editors, Presentation Frameworks, Markdown-driven Slideshows, Slide Tools,...*
- [GitPitch](https://gitpitch.github.io/gitpitch) - Markdown Presentations for Tech Conferences, Meetups, and Training.
- [Google Slides](https://www.google.it/intl/en/slides/about/) - With Google Slides, you can create, edit, collaborate, and present wherever you are.
- [Marp](https://marp.app/) - Marp, Markdown Presentation Ecosystem, provides the great experience to create beautiful slide deck.
- [MDX-Deck](https://github.com/jxnblk/mdx-deck) - Award-winning React MDX-based presentation decks.
- [patat](https://github.com/jaspervdj/patat) - patat (Presentations Atop The ANSI Terminal) is a small tool written in Haskell that allows you to show presentations using only an ANSI terminal.
- [prexent](https://github.com/fiqus/prexent) - Create fast, live and beautiful presentations from Markdown powered by Phoenix LiveView with the ability to run and edit live code (for languages you have the interpreter for).
- [RevealJS](https://revealjs.com/) - A framework for easily creating beautiful presentations using HTML.
- [Slides.com](https://slides.com/) - Slides is a suite of modern presentation tools, available right from your browser.
- [Slidev](https://sli.dev/) - Presentation Slides for Developers
- [Spectacle](https://formidable.com/open-source/spectacle/) - A React.js based library for creating presentations using JSX syntax.

## Source Code Tools
*Code embedding tools, images generators, ...*
- [Asciinema](https://asciinema.org/) - It helps to record terminal sessions and sharing them on the web without screen capture.
- [Carbon](https://carbon.now.sh/) - Create and share beautiful images of your source code.
- [Code Surfer](https://github.com/pomber/code-surfer) - React component for scrolling, zooming and highlighting code.
- [Terminalizer](https://terminalizer.com/) - Record your terminal and generate animated gif images or share a web player
- [ttygif](https://github.com/icholy/ttygif) - Convert terminal recordings to animated gifs
- [SlidesCodeHighlighter](https://romannurik.github.io/SlidesCodeHighlighter/) - Highligth your code and paste everywhere!

## Other Tools
*Other useful tools for presentations*
- [Binder](https://mybinder.org/) - Transform a github repository into a set of interactive Jupyther Notebooks.
- [Super Simple Highlighter](https://chrome.google.com/webstore/detail/super-simple-highlighter/hhlhjgianpocpoppaiihmlpgcoehlhio) - Adds highlights to text on web pages with this Chrome Extension, and tries to restore them on subsequent visits.
- [Chrome Canvas](https://canvas.apps.chrome/) - A simple white canvas...free your imagination!
- [Photopea](https://photopea.com) - Advanced and free online photo editor.
- [Loom](https://www.loom.com) - Capture your screen, voice, and face and instantly share your video in less time than it would take to type an email.
- [Krisp](https://krisp.ai) - Mute background noise in any communication app.
- [Mermaid](https://mermaid-js.github.io/mermaid/#/) - Create diagrams and visualizations using text and code.

## Platforms
*Conference Managers, Call for Speakers Managers, Ticket Managers, ...*
- [Claper](https://claper.co/) - The ultimate tool to interact with your audience. An open-source alternative to Slido, AhaSlides and Mentimeter.
- [PaperCall](https://www.papercall.io/) - PaperCall enables event organizers and speakers to easily manage their call for papers and talk submissions.
- [Sessionize](https://sessionize.com/) - The smart way to manage Call for Papers, Speakers and Agenda for your conference. Cloud based, safe and easy.
- [Sli.do](https://www.sli.do/) - Empower your audience to ask questions, vote in polls and be a part of the discussion by using a simple Q&A and polling tool.

## Sharing Platforms
*Social Networks, Sharing Platforms, ...*
- [SlideServe](https://www.slideserve.com) - Upload and Share Presentations Online.
- [SlideShare](https://www.slideshare.net/) - Share what you know and love through presentations, infographics, documents and more.
- [Speaker Deck](https://speakerdeck.com/) - Share presentations online. Simply upload your slides as a PDF, and we’ll turn them into a beautiful online experience.

## Learning Platforms
- [Katacoda](https://katacoda.com/) - Create online self-paced learning resources in virtual environment to test software.

## Streaming and Webinar Platform
- [Streamyard](https://streamyard.com/) - The easiest way to create professional live streams.
- [Zoom.us](https://zoom.us/) - Enterprise video conferencing with real-time messaging and content sharing
- [GoToMeeting](https://www.gotomeeting.com/en-gb) - Seamless video meetings with up to 250 participants

## Blogs and Tutorials
*News, Tutorials, Tips & Tricks, Best Practices, ...*
- [How to Give Great Technical Presentations](https://dev.to/stephenfluin/how-to-give-great-technical-presentations-2j76)
- [Ideas for making better conference talks & conferences](https://jvns.ca/blog/2016/06/06/make-better-conference-talks/) -
How to make better conference talks & conferences by Julia Evans
- [Introduction to Public Speaking](https://www.coursera.org/learn/public-speaking) - Coursera
- [Presentation Skills](https://presentationskills.me/) - A website to make our presentation skills rock!
- [Speaking.io](https://speaking.io/) - A complete collection of articles and best practices about public speaking.

## Misc
- [Droplets for Demos](https://www.digitalocean.com/droplets-for-demos/) - Free Digital Ocean infrastructure credits to power your tech demo

## Communities
*Thematic Communities around the world*

---
This work is licensed under a [Creative Commons Attribution 4.0 International
License][cc-by].

[![CC BY 4.0][cc-by-image]][cc-by]

[cc-by]: http://creativecommons.org/licenses/by/4.0/
[cc-by-image]: https://i.creativecommons.org/l/by/4.0/88x31.png
[cc-by-shield]: https://img.shields.io/badge/License-CC%20BY%204.0-lightgrey.svg